Spinka: Resident not happy to hear Sun City driveway music

Posted

I saw in the latest Independent an article about a driveway concert.

I’m happy that some people enjoy them but for some of us who live more than a block away and have to endure the amplified sound coming through closed windows and doors it is very disturbing and the constant beat gives some of us headaches.

Just as a reminder, there is a Maricopa County noise ordinance, P-23, which states, in part, “It shall be unlawful for any person to operate any radio, loudspeaker, musical instrument, or other sound producing, sound reproducing, or sound amplification equipment which emits noise that can be heard from within closed residential structures located within 500 feet of the boundary of the property from which such noise emanates.”

The code also states that the fine for the first conviction is no larger that $300 and goes up upon further convictions.

Those who come to listen to the music are only sitting a few feet away from those who are playing. What we are asking is that the noise (music) be lowered so that we are not disturbed.

However if it continues, we will have no choice but to contact the Sheriff’s Office to have this ordinance enforced. Please do not force us to take this action.
